A. POSITION PURPOSE### The Serials Information Specialist is responsible for the receipt of library materials in all formats. This position manages daily law school mail sorting, looseleaf filings, and materials processing. The role requires comprehensive knowledge of library operations to provide accurate, timely work instrumental to the library's mission. Additionally, the Specialist serves as a liaison to other university and law school departments.###

###

B.

ESSENTIAL DUTIES AND RESPONSIBILITIES ### Materials Receipt* ### Serve as the library's expert for the FOLIO receiving app.* ### Check-in all serials and continuations.* ### Collect and pre-process invoices, publication, and subscription notices.* ### Handle complex problem solving for FOLIO and refer higher-level issues to appropriate staff.* ### Claim missing materials and maintain routing records.* ### Verify and add URLs to bibliographic records.###

### Filing Manager* ### Maintain and update filings in all formats.* ### Update loose-leaf filings and pocket parts daily based on priority.* ### Assign loose-leaf filing responsibilities to staff.* ### Claim missing pages or damaged materials with publishers.### ### Mail Distribution Management* ### Sort and distribute all Law School and Library mail.* ### Ensure mail opening deadlines are met.* ### Develop and maintain mailroom procedures under the Head of Acquisitions.
* ### Communicate mail policies to the Law School community and act as a liaison to University mailing services.### ### Materials Processing* ### Copy or create item records for all library materials.* ### Perform all operations to make materials shelf-ready.* ### Perform other processing duties as needed.### ### Supply Ordering & Other Duties* ### Track and order Technical Services department supplies and maintain electronic inventory.
* ### Research and recommend processing supplies; work closely with Law Finance.* ### Perform special projects, develop policies, and staff the Information Service Desk when needed.* ### Administer bindery functions and pursue continuing education.### ###
